Output 8fa31b92ffacf9ba5d16c8e7340c98be906fa98620dab29677c3db035a19628e:1

value
191659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 639a4559e15efa9986ca2fe324f382a605cb42b9 OP_EQUAL
address
3AmfdTwC3smeSfpFRdbbnLGX4jagkyntBu
transaction
8fa31b92ffacf9ba5d16c8e7340c98be906fa98620dab29677c3db035a19628e
confirmations
134618
spent
true